The purpose of this request for proposals is to select this certain equipment by the competitive price proposal process in accordance with Texas Local Government Code Chapter 252. After reviewing all proposals submitted and checking references on the low proposer or to the proposer who provides equipment at the best value, it is the OWNERs intent to enter a purchase contract with the selected equipment manufacturer. The OWNER further intends to order the preparation of equipment submittals and manufacturer prepared shop drawings, review and approve same, and authorize fabrication and assembly of equipment. After fabrication and assembly has begun and before delivery, OWNER intends to enter a separate contract with a general construction contractor for installation of the equipment. Prior to delivery, OWNER intends to assign the purchase contract to the general construction contractor in order to ultimately have a single source of responsibility for installation and performance of the equipment. The OWNER has determined that utilizing this procurement method should result in expediting the overall project completion time for the Cemetery Rd. 2.16 MGD Pump Station project.
